Product Details

Our greeting cards are 5" x 7" in size and are produced on digital offset printers using 100 lb. paper stock. Each card is coated with a UV protectant on the outside surface which produces a semi-gloss finish. The inside of each card has a matte white finish and can be customized with your own message up to 500 characters in length. Each card comes with a white envelope for mailing or gift giving.

Artist's Description

This day, the storm clouds were threatening to rain, and dramatic against the tawny backhills where the buffalo herd was grazing. I hoped it wouldn't rain but left the car's hatchback open just in case, and of course when it came, the storm moved in fast. At first I tried painting under the hatch, but when it started raining sideways I grabbed my gear and hunkered down in the trunk. The shaft of light, that bit of blue sky was amazing to paint. I took some photographs but it never captures the majesty of it all. Zion Mountain Ranch, September 2012.

About Jane Thorpe

Jane Thorpe

Jane was born and raised in Stratford, CT. Her father was a self-employed commercial artist who worked at home, which gave her access to both supplies and encouragement. She moved to California in 1973. Jane has been an artist all her life, working in different mediums and working at a variety of commercial art jobs. She earned a degree in Fine Art and says there is always more to learn. She started plein air painting in the 1980’s in watercolor. Since 2010, she has focused on plein air painting in oil. She finds that all the mediums she has worked in, all the jobs she’s held, all her life experience, all contribute to this latest passion.
